AI Summary
-
Directs the Department of Public Safety to develop performance measures tracking rehabilitation and reentry efforts, including recidivism rates, prisoner assaults on staff, staff turnover, and departmental efficiencies.
-
Requires DPS to track 21 specific key performance indicators including GED completions, reentry plan filings, drug test failure rates, vocational training participation, pretrial detainee demographics, and average length of stay metrics.
-
Mandates annual reports to the legislature by December 1st beginning in 2018, covering all programs established under the Community Safety Act with details on program offerings, success rates, participant criteria, waiting lists, and program terminations.
-
Requires DPS to post all reports electronically on the department's website in a timely manner for public access.
-
Amends reporting requirements for criminal offender treatment programs under section 353G-13 to include the same detailed program information and performance tracking.
